    How Boise–Minneapolis pricing is calculated

    What determines the price between Boise and Minneapolis? Primarily: flight distance and typical jet-stream winds, fuel costs at both ends, and the handling and parking fees charged at each airport. We confirm everything against real-time aircraft availability.

    Airports we serve

    You can fly to or from any of these airports at each end; we match the most convenient to your trip:

    Boise, United States: Boise Air Terminal/Gowen Field, Bobcat Airport and Peaceful Cove Airport.

    Minneapolis, United States: Minneapolis–Saint Paul International Airport / Wold–Chamberlain Field, Anoka County-Blaine (Janes Field) Airport, Solomon Valley Airpark, Flying Cloud Airport, Crystal Airport and Minneapolis City County Airport.
